Summary

  • Despite a yield curve inversion, there is no recession and equities are performing well.
  • Rising interest rates haven't led to increased interest payments for cash-rich companies.
  • The Wahed FTSE USA Shariah ETF is overweight in sectors with cash-rich companies, making it a good investment opportunity.
